
Repairs Charter
This Charter is a summary of our commitment to residents relating to our main repairs service.
- A dedicated call centre for reporting repairs issues, operates between the hours of 9:00am and 5:00pm Monday to Friday, with the option to call on the Freephone number 0500 026079.
- Out of office hours emergency repairs service.
- An emergency is defined as;
“Defects which put someone’s health, safety or security at immediate risk”
“Defects which could seriously affect the structure of the building”
Examples include:
- Serious fires
- Major electrical faults e.g. loss of supply
- Burst pipes
- Blocked main drains
- Floods
- Total loss of heating during the winter months
- Gas leaks / faulty gas appliances.
We will respond to repair requests within the time periods according to job priority which are:
- Out of office hours emergency callout - The fault will be attended within two hours to make safe and repairs to the fault completed within twenty four hours.
- Emergency -The fault will be attended within two hours to make safe and repairs to the fault completed within twenty four hours.
- Urgent - The fault/repairs will be carried out within seven working days.
- Routine - The fault/repairs will be carried out within thirty one working days.
- Planned - The fault/repairs will be carried out within six months.
We will monitor performance targets against:
- Emergency Repairs - 95% to be completed within target time
- Urgent Repairs - 90% to be completed within target time
- Routine Repairs - 90% to be completed within target time
We will offer an appointment for an inspection within five working days of the call.
We will carry out quality post inspection checks on a minimum of 10% of completed jobs.
All gas burning appliances within your home will be serviced annually in accordance with the Gas Safety (Installation and Use) Regulations 1998.
All work on the electrical supply is carried out and certified by qualified electricians to BS 7671
